Annual Returns
As filed with the Charity Commission for England and Wales. Most recent filing covers the financial year ending 2025.
| Financial Year | Income | Expenditure | Charitable Spending | Net Assets | Reserves | Staff |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| £2,895,736 | £2,781,756 | £2,771,723 | £6,832,451 | £648,800 | 31 / 250 |
| 2024 | £2,384,666 | £2,145,718 | £2,136,646 | £6,686,453 | £708,000 | 27 / 200 |
| 2023 | £4,148,744 | £2,040,781 | £2,030,992 | £6,373,681 | £0 | 32 / 450 |
| 2022 | £2,359,761 | £1,988,978 | £1,978,514 | £4,274,834 | £2,000,000 | 34 / 450 |
| 2021 | £3,944,482 | £547,459 | £443,763 | £3,992,128 | £1,060,000 | 34 / 450 |
Staff column shows: Employees / Volunteers

How much income did North Western Reform Synagogue report in 2025?
North Western Reform Synagogue reported total income of £2.90m and reported expenditure of £2.78m for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.
How efficient is North Western Reform Synagogue?
North Western Reform Synagogue has a program ratio of 95.7%, meaning that share of its income goes directly to charitable activities. This is higher than 63% of UK Religion charities with income £1M to £10M (sample of 960 charities). See our methodology for how this is calculated.
When was North Western Reform Synagogue registered as a charity?
North Western Reform Synagogue was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 4 December 2019 as charity number 1186738. It has been registered for 7 years.
